Bank Identification Number (BIN): What It Is and Why It Matters | Complete Guide

Ever noticed those first four to six digits on your credit card? That’s the Bank Identification Number (BIN), a crucial element in the global payment ecosystem. These digits serve as a digital fingerprint, identifying the financial institution that issued your card and establishing a connection between the issuer, their cards, and all transactions conducted with them.

BIN

BINs (also known as Issuer Identification Numbers or IINs) form the cornerstone of modern payment systems, containing vital information about the card issuer and payment network. For merchants, these codes offer valuable insights that help identify transaction patterns, detect unusual activity, and manage payment disputes more effectively. They’re particularly useful in preventing fraud by verifying whether the card being used matches the expected issuer location and type.

Understanding Bank Identification Numbers (BIN)?

Bank Identification Numbers (BINs) serve as the foundation of card payment processing systems worldwide. These numerical sequences enable instant identification of card issuers and provide critical information about payment cards during transactions.

Important Points to Remember

BINs contain valuable data that’s essential for payment processing:

  • First 6-8 digits matter – These initial numbers identify the issuing institution and card type, allowing for proper routing of transactions
  • Network identification – BINs indicate whether a card belongs to Visa, Mastercard, American Express, or other payment networks
  • Geographic information – The sequence reveals the country where the card was issued, helpful for fraud detection
  • Card type classification – BINs distinguish between credit, debit, prepaid, and commercial cards
  • Industry standardization – The International Organization for Standardization (ISO) regulates BIN structures through ISO/IEC 7812

Financial institutions purchase BIN ranges from card networks to issue payment cards to their customers. Each transaction using these cards contains the BIN information, creating a digital fingerprint that follows the card throughout the payment ecosystem.

For merchants, understanding BINs offers practical advantages in transaction management, including optimizing payment routing, reducing processing fees, and implementing targeted fraud prevention measures based on card origin and type.

The Functionality of Bank Identification Numbers (BINs)

Bank Identification Numbers serve as the backbone of global payment processing systems, performing several critical functions that ensure transactions are routed correctly and securely. These numeric sequences enable immediate identification of the issuing financial institution during transaction processing.

When a customer makes a payment, the BIN immediately helps:

  • Route transactions to the appropriate payment networks and issuing banks
  • Verify card legitimacy by confirming the issuer exists and is authorized
  • Identify card types including credit, debit, prepaid, or commercial cards
  • Flag geographic origin of the issuing institution for security protocols

The BIN system functions as a global identification method created jointly by the American National Standards Institute (ANSI) and the International Organization for Standardization (ISO). This standardization ensures consistent card identification across international payment ecosystems.

For merchants, BINs provide actionable data points that improve transaction assessment. With BIN information, merchants can:

  • Accept multiple payment methods with proper routing
  • Increase transaction efficiency through better identification
  • Evaluate purchase patterns based on card issuer data
  • Enhance customer journey with targeted processing

The demand for BIN numbers continues to grow alongside the expansion of financial services, prompting a transition from six-digit to eight-digit BINs. This expansion accommodates the increasing number of card issuers and payment products entering the market.

Financial technology companies often share BINs to optimize costs and launch faster, as the fundamental infrastructure is already established. This sharing arrangement eliminates many preliminary steps required when obtaining a unique BIN.

For fraud prevention, BINs serve as an essential verification tool. When information from a BIN (card type, issuing location, issuing bank) doesn’t align with cardholder data, it can quickly identify potentially fraudulent charges from stolen cards or identity theft attempts.

A Sample BIN Explained

BIN

Let’s decode an actual BIN to demonstrate how this system works in practice. Consider a card with the following digits: 4751 6200 1234 5678.

The first six digits—475162—comprise the BIN. Breaking this down:

  • 4 – Identifies Visa as the card network (Visa cards always start with 4)
  • 47 – Further narrows down the specific Visa product category
  • 4751 – Identifies the specific banking institution
  • 475162 – The complete BIN that uniquely identifies the issuing bank, card type, and network

When this card is processed through a payment terminal:

  1. The payment system instantly recognizes it’s a Visa card
  2. The transaction routes through Visa’s network
  3. The system identifies the specific issuing bank (in this case, potentially a major U.S. bank)
  4. The BIN data confirms it’s a standard consumer credit card (not a premium, business, or prepaid card)

BIN databases contain additional information linked to this number, including:

  • The issuing bank’s name (e.g., Chase, Bank of America)
  • The bank’s contact information
  • Card level (standard, gold, platinum)
  • Card type (credit, debit, prepaid)
  • Country of issuance

This information proves invaluable during transaction processing, helping merchants optimize acceptance rates and identify potential fraud patterns. For example, a transaction using this card occurring in Southeast Asia when the cardholder has no travel history might trigger additional verification steps based on the BIN’s country data.

What Constitutes a Bank Identification Code?

Bank Identification Codes (BINs) consist of the first four to eight digits on payment cards, serving as unique identifiers for the institutions that issue them. Each component of these numerical sequences carries specific information about the card and its issuer.

The standard BIN structure typically includes:

  • First digit: Identifies the major industry identifier (MII) – for banking and financial cards, this is usually 4 (Visa), 5 (Mastercard), or 3 (American Express)
  • Second through sixth digits: Specifies the exact issuing institution and product type
  • Remaining digits: Forms part of the customer’s unique account number

BINs function as the card’s digital fingerprint in the payment ecosystem. When examining a payment card, the BIN appears prominently at the beginning of the card number embossed or printed on the front. These digits connect the physical card to the issuing bank’s systems during transaction processing.

The International Organization for Standardization (ISO) governs BIN structures through ISO/IEC 7812 standards, ensuring consistency across global payment networks. Financial institutions must purchase specific BIN ranges from card networks before issuing cards to customers.

It’s important to note that BINs differ from Bank Identification Codes (BICs) used in international transfers. While they share similar terminology, BICs consist of 8-11 characters identifying financial institutions in global transactions, whereas BINs specifically identify card issuers within payment networks.

For merchants, BIN data provides crucial information:

  • Card type (credit, debit, prepaid)
  • Issuing bank’s identity
  • Country of issuance
  • Card network (Visa, Mastercard, etc.)

This information enables merchants to evaluate transactions, optimize payment processing, and implement targeted fraud prevention measures based on the specifics of each card presented for payment.

Understanding BIN Scamming

BIN scamming represents a sophisticated form of financial fraud where criminals exploit Bank Identification Numbers to commit theft. Fraudsters use several techniques to access and misuse BIN information, putting both consumers and businesses at risk.

Common BIN Scam Techniques

Phone Impersonation Scams involve criminals calling victims while pretending to be bank representatives. The scammer typically:

  • Claims your account has been compromised
  • Reveals partial card information (the BIN) to establish credibility
  • Asks which bank you use
  • Requests verification of the remaining card digits
  • Collects additional personal information

BIN Attack Fraud operates through technical means where fraudsters:

  • Obtain a legitimate BIN number
  • Use software to generate the remaining possible card number combinations
  • Test these numbers with small transactions at online retailers
  • Continue until they find valid, active card numbers

BIN Cloning involves physically duplicating payment cards:

  • Criminals use advanced methods to clone data from magnetic strips
  • They create counterfeit cards using the stolen information
  • These clones are then used for fraudulent purchases

Identifying BIN Scam Red Flags

Financial institutions and merchants can detect potential BIN fraud by watching for these warning signs:

Warning SignWhat It Looks Like
Transaction VolumeMultiple low-value transactions unusual for the business
Declined TransactionsNumerous declined attempts in a short timeframe
Geographic AnomaliesUnusually high volumes of international card usage
Timing PatternsLarge quantity of transactions processed within minutes
Card Number VariationsSame card numbers with minor variations in security features
Unusual HoursTransactions occurring outside normal business hours

Protective Measures Against BIN Scams

To defend against BIN attacks, merchants can implement several protective measures:

  • Address Verification Service (AVS) checks verify that the billing address matches the card issuer’s records
  • CVV matching requires customers to provide the security code on their card
  • Transaction monitoring identifies unusual patterns that may indicate BIN attacks
  • BIN checkers verify whether the geographic location of the issuing bank matches the billing address

Consumers who receive suspicious calls can report the telephone number to the Federal Trade Commission (FTC) through their website. These reports help authorities identify and investigate potential BIN scammers.

BIN information remains essential to payment processing security when properly protected, but its exploitation by fraudsters demonstrates why keeping this data confidential is critical for financial safety.

Frequently Asked Questions

What is a Bank Identification Number (BIN)?

A Bank Identification Number (BIN) or Issuer Identification Number (IIN) consists of the first four to eight digits on payment cards. These digits uniquely identify the financial institution that issued the card and serve as the foundation of global payment processing systems, enabling instant recognition of card issuers during transactions.

Why are BINs important in payment processing?

BINs are crucial because they route transactions to the correct networks, verify card legitimacy, identify card types, and flag the geographic origin of issuing institutions. They help merchants analyze transaction patterns, detect fraud, manage payment disputes, and optimize payment routing, ultimately enhancing transaction efficiency and security.

How can I find my credit card’s BIN number?

Your credit card’s BIN number is the first six digits printed on your card. This information appears on credit cards, debit cards, prepaid cards, gift cards, and other payment cards. You don’t need to look it up separately, as it’s prominently displayed as part of your full card number.

What information does a BIN reveal?

A BIN reveals several key pieces of information: the card network (Visa, Mastercard, etc.), the issuing financial institution, the country where the card was issued, and the card type (credit, debit, prepaid, or commercial). This data helps route transactions and aids in fraud prevention efforts.

How do merchants use BIN information?

Merchants use BIN data to optimize payment routing, reduce processing fees, implement targeted fraud prevention measures, customize customer experiences, analyze customer segments, and reduce declined transactions. BIN information helps businesses make data-driven decisions about payment processing and risk management.

Are BINs regulated by any organization?

Yes, BINs are standardized and regulated by the International Organization for Standardization (ISO) through ISO/IEC 7812 and the American National Standards Institute (ANSI). These organizations ensure consistent identification across international payment systems and manage BIN assignments to maintain uniqueness.

How do BINs help prevent fraud?

BINs serve as a first line of defense against fraud by flagging geographic mismatches between card issuance country and transaction location, identifying suspicious transaction patterns, and enabling blocks on high-risk BINs. Discrepancies between BIN information and cardholder data can quickly identify potential fraudulent activities.

What is BIN scamming?

BIN scamming is a sophisticated form of financial fraud where criminals exploit BIN information to commit theft. Common techniques include phone impersonation scams, BIN attack fraud, and BIN cloning. Fraudsters manipulate BIN data to deceive victims and make unauthorized purchases.

Are six-digit BINs being replaced?

Yes, there’s a transition from six-digit to eight-digit BINs to accommodate the growing number of card issuers and products in the global payment ecosystem. This expansion creates more available BIN combinations to meet increasing demand from financial institutions worldwide.

How do BINs differ from BICs (Bank Identification Codes)?

BINs specifically identify card issuers within payment networks and appear on payment cards. Bank Identification Codes (BICs), also known as SWIFT codes, are used for international wire transfers and banking communications. They serve different purposes in the financial system despite similar names.
